Verifying this is simple, just check the <serial> in the VM's virt xml
(virsh edit domain, note the serial in the xml for the disk/volume) and ssh
into the VM and check the hdd/vda serial (on debian based systemvm it was
available at /sys/devices/pci0000:00:0000:00:07.0/virtio4/block/vda/serial)

> Certain appliances/software fail on KVM as they require disk serials (inside
> of the VM). The fix would be to add a disk serial (from volume uuid) in the
> generated libvirt xml for all disks except for lun/scsi block type disks
> (which we don't support yet, so we can add in a deviceType for now and leave
> some comment).
